It seems we are having a similar problem. All of our executors were dead today with the following stacktrace:
java.lang.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Exception: Assertion error: failing to load #12608 DESC: lo=97,hi=95,size=98,size2=98
at jenkins.model.lazy.AbstractLazyLoadRunMap.search(AbstractLazyLoadRunMap.java:418)
at hudson.model.AbstractProject.getNearestOldBuild(AbstractProject.java:1025)
at hudson.maven.MavenModuleSetBuild.getModuleLastBuilds(MavenModuleSetBuild.java:434)
at hudson.maven.MavenModuleSetBuild.getResult(MavenModuleSetBuild.java:189)
at hudson.model.Job.getLastBuildsOverThreshold(Job.java:853)
at hudson.model.Job.getEstimatedDuration(Job.java:864)
at hudson.model.queue.MappingWorksheet.<init>(MappingWorksheet.java:320)
at hudson.model.queue.MappingWorksheet.<init>(MappingWorksheet.java:303)
at hudson.model.Queue.maintain(Queue.java:1033)
at hudson.model.Queue.pop(Queue.java:861)
at hudson.model.Executor.grabJob(Executor.java:284)
at hudson.model.Executor.run(Executor.java:205)
This weekend, the daylight saving just ended and the clocks went back one hour, so it seems the same problem Alexander described.
Besides removing the builds, are there other workarounds?
